"Extol" is a word in ENGLISH

extol ENGLISH
Definition:

To elevate by praise; to eulogize; to praise; to magnify;
as, to extol virtue; to extol an act or a person.

extol ENGLISH
Definition:

To place on high; to lift up; to elevate.
